GALLERY: Ferrari SF-25 hits the track for the first time at Fiorano
Ferrari’s new Formula 1 car has made its debut in a private outing at their Fiorano test track.
Fresh from attending F1’s spectacular season launch at London’s The O2 on Tuesday night, the team flew back home to Italy to prepare for the SF-25’s maiden run.
Charles Leclerc had the honour of driving the car out of the garage early on Wednesday morning, with new team mate Lewis Hamilton and team boss Frederic Vasseur watching on.
